Old Guardian's Budget Run to Legend - No Epic or Legendary Cards, Full Decklists
Old Guardian decided it was time to experiment with budget decks since the Rise of Shadows meta has stabilized, here's what he came up with!
These decks were piloted from Rank 4 to Legend and all make use of no Legendary or Epic cards which makes them very approachable to newer players. If you don't have the dust and want to rack up those wins, your answers may lay below. If you want to learn more about each deck, click on the deck itself to see the deck guide (video format).
Here's what Old Guardian said in his reddit post.
Quote from Old GuardianWith Rise of Shadows a few weeks old, the meta has stabilized enough to start building some long-term budget decks. To get a proper climbing experience, I timed my budget deck building to the start of the May season, and it took me a total of 10 days (22 hours played) to reach Legend with decks that do not use any Epic or Legendary cards.
I played and tuned each class until I felt confident that the deck works, or until I had no ideas on how to improve the class on a budget, after which I switched to another class. I played eight of the game's nine classes during the climb (did not get to Warrior), and managed to build Legend-capable budget decks for six of them.
Sometimes I landed on a good archetype right away, and it was just a matter of fine-tuning, and sometimes it took me some time to find even the archetype. For Paladin, for example, I ventured through Secrets and a Secret-Mech hybrid until landing on a pure Mech build.
For two of the classes, Rogue and Mage, I could not find a Legend-capable solution without any Epic or Legendary cards: cards such as Preparation, Waggle Pick, Edwin VanCleef, Myra's Unstable Element, Leeroy Jenkins, Mountain Giant, and Mana Cyclone seem to be pretty important for those classes right now.
I started from rank 4, because I was in Legend last season.
Overall, I am 70-49 (59%) this season. This includes testing and building these decks.
My season history:
- Zoolock experimentation from 4 to bottom of 5 (not featured) to rank 5 and full stars (featured)
- Hunter from 5 to 3 (featured)
- Druid experimentation on 3 (not featured)
- Priest experimentation on 3 (not featured)
- The good Priest from 3 to 2 (featured)
- Druid from 2 to 1 (featured)
- Rogue and Mage from rank 1 and 4 stars to bottom of 2 again (literally all the way to 0 stars, not featured)
- Paladin experimentation and finally breakthrough from 2 to 1 (featured)
- Shaman from 1 to Legend (featured)
